Bill Summary
Relative to the commencement of medical malpractice actions involving certain children. The Judiciary.
AI Summary
This bill amends Section 4 of Chapter 260 of the General Laws to provide a specific timeline for medical malpractice actions involving minor children under the age of 18. The bill states that such actions must be commenced within three years of the discovery of the alleged act or omission, but no later than seven years after the injured party's 21st birthday, whichever is sooner. This ensures that minors have a reasonable time frame to file a malpractice claim while also imposing a statute of limitations to provide certainty for healthcare providers.
